Pathogen Removal Mechanisms in Macrophyte and Algal Waste Stabilization Ponds : PhD: UNESCO-IHE Institute, Delft
by E. Awuah
Other Available Formats
Overview
Examines the mechanisms of faecal bacteria removal in waste stabilization ponds, which are recognized as an ideal domestic wastewater treatment solution for developing countries due to their low cost, easy construction, and minimal skill requirements, with a focus on pathogen removal to address sanitation-related diseases and deaths.
